A professor who earns hundreds of thousands of dollars from ConocoPhillips used her connections to facilitate a meeting with the SEC.

In these emails, according to the Guardian and TBIJ, Freeman signed off as a Harvard law professor but did not disclose her paid position on the ConocoPhillips board.

, Freeman earned $367,584 in total compensation in cash fees and stock options from her position on the board.Freeman has been on the ConocoPhillips board since 2012, but her affiliation has been raising more eyebrows of late, as the divestment movement on campuses continues to gain steam and previously staid institutions begin to reconsider their relationships with fossil fuel funding.
